    Dramatic Footage of Ata Voyager Drone Strike Emerges
    Photo: DenizHaber

    New footage reveals the Ata Voyager's drone strike near Odessa, injuring a crew member as tensions escalate in the region.

    On January 12, footage emerged showing the moments when the Panama-flagged vessel 'Ata Voyager,' owned by a Turkish company, was struck by a Russian unmanned aerial vehicle (UAV) attack while approaching to load grain near the port of Odessa, Ukraine.

    The footage, captured by security cameras on the ship, shows the moment of the explosion as it was reported to be approaching the port to take on grain. In a statement made by the Ukrainian Navy on January 12 regarding the attack, it was stated, 'The enemy attempted attacks on the port in the Odessa region throughout the day. The Ukrainian Defense Forces destroyed 6 out of 8 UAVs, 2 of which were seized over civilian vessels.'

    As a result of the attack, a crew member aboard the 'Ata Voyager' was injured, and necessary medical intervention was provided to the wounded individual. The injured sailor was later transferred to healthcare facilities in the city of Odessa by the Ukrainian Navy.

    The Ukrainian Navy also reported that the San Marino-flagged vessel 'Blue Bead,' which was carrying grain, was targeted in the attacks.
